* Your opponent cannot activate "Appropriate" after you activate "Graceful Charity" since the last effect that resolves with "Graceful Charity" is discarding, not drawing, and your opponent misses the timing. But if your opponent already has an active "Appropriate" face-up on the field, he/she can draw 2 cards after you activate "Graceful Charity".

* '''[[Card Rulings:Tethys, Goddess of Light|Tethys, Goddess of Light]]''': You can only activate this effect when a Fairy being drawn was the last thing that happened. If you draw a Fairy with “[[Jar of Greed]]” in the middle of a chain, you cannot activate the effect of “[[Tethys, Goddess of Light]]”. If you draw a Fairy with “[[Graceful Charity]]”, the last thing that happened was that you discarded for “[[Graceful Charity]]”, so you cannot activate “[[Tethys, Goddess of Light]]”.
  
* If "Solemn Wishes" is on the field when you activate "Graceful Charity", you gain 500 Life Points after you finish both drawing and discarding. If "Solemn Wishes" and "Skull Invitation" are on the field, you finish both drawing and discarding for the effect of "Graceful Charity" then you gain 500 Life Points, then you lose 600 Life Points.
